Hewlett Packard Enterprise (HPE) is an additional heavyweight in the server landscape, recognized for its robust business remedies. HPE servers, consisting of rack-mounted models, are associated with integrity and efficiency. The ProLiant series by HPE is extensively recognized for its versatility and monitoring functions. These web servers come with HPE's iLO (Integrated Lights Out) innovation, making it possible for remote management, wellness monitoring, and diagnostics, which is vital for companies operating on a worldwide range or those that need a 24/7 server uptime. Security is another important location where modern servers need to succeed. Both Dell and HPE have prioritized security functions in their server makes to protect versus an expanding number of cyber threats. Dell's PowerEdge servers consist of attributes like Secure Boot, which helps avoid the server from starting making use of compromised firmware or software. HPE takes safety an action further with its silicon root of count on attribute, which gives an immutable foundation for safety throughout the server's lifecycle. By including these advanced safety and security procedures, both firms reassure companies that their sensitive information will certainly have added layers of defense versus arising hazards.
Server performance metrics, including calculate power, memory rate, and storage space accessibility prices, are critical variables to consider in any server deployment. Both Dell and HPE constantly innovate to enhance the performance of their hardware, integrating the current modern technologies such as NVMe (Non-Volatile Memory Express) for faster information accessibility. NVMe drives can significantly reduce latency and improve the overall performance of applications, which is essential for data-intensive tasks. By utilizing high-speed memory and storage solutions, organizations can definitely benefit from improved application responsiveness and user experience.
